The Nintendo Wii - Is This a Life Changing Device?
Print This Article Ezine Publisher Send To Friends Add To Favorites Post A Comment Suggest Topic Report Author

The Nintendo Wii has a very sleek and compact look. The Nintendo Wii, which was officially launched into most markets in 2006 is distinctly different from other gaming systems. While many people point to its wireless controller as its major feature of difference, this is really only the beginning. The Nintendo Wii is also very flexible, and does not simply limit you to playing games. For example, you can view and edit photos taken with a digital camera by inserting the SD card into it and it can also be used the surf the Internet.

The Nintendo Wii uses a two piece controller called the Wiimote and the Nunchuk to interact with the games using motion, gestures, and angles. Other companies have tried using cameras for interaction but have ended up failing due to the lack of support from developers. The Nintendo Wii system comes with 512MB of internal flash memory, which is more than enough for most gamer's game saves. However, if you need to increase the capacity of the Wii's memory then you can purchase an additional SD memory card. Physical therapists have found the Wii to be a useful tool in rehabilitation following strokes, surgery, broken bones and combat injuries. According to what a physical therapist told USA Today, Wii games use movements similar to those used in traditional physical therapy, but patients get so mentally involved they are often oblivious to the rigor involved. Physical interfaces like Dance Dance Revolution have proven effective in exercise and weight loss regimens, and the wiimote extends active play to many more genres of games, and therefore to more varieties of players. Aside from exercise games, the wiimote's application in serious games is more limited.
